Diversification One of the key principles of investment management is diversification, which involves spreading your investments across different asset classes to reduce risk. By diversifying your portfolio, you can minimize the impact of market fluctuations on your overall returns. For example, if one asset class underperforms, other investments in your portfolio may help offset potential losses. Diversification is essential for long-term financial success and can help you achieve a more stable and consistent return on your investments. 2.
